MIC5504-1.2YMT-TZ: Powering Precision with 300mA of Ultra-Low-Noise Performance

In the realm of modern electronics, where sensitive analog circuits and noise-intolerant components like RF transceivers, sensors, and high-fidelity audio chips coexist with digital processors, clean and stable power is not a luxury—it is an absolute necessity. The MIC5504-1.2YMT-TR stands out as a critical component engineered to meet this exacting demand. This 300mA low-dropout (LDO) voltage regulator is designed to provide a pristine, low-noise power supply from a often noisy system voltage rail.

The core function of the MIC5504 is to take a higher input voltage (up to 5.5V) and deliver a tightly regulated, fixed 1.2V output. Its "low-dropout" characteristic means it can continue to regulate this output effectively even when the input voltage dips to within a few hundred millivolts of the output, enhancing power efficiency and extending battery life in portable applications. However, its most distinguished feature is its exceptional ability to minimize electrical noise. The IC incorporates an innovative architecture that significantly reduces output voltage noise, making it ideal for powering the most sensitive circuit blocks where even minor power ripples can degrade performance, cause signal interference, or introduce errors.

Beyond its low-noise performance, the MIC5504 is packed with features that ensure system reliability. It offers excellent line and load regulation, maintaining a stable output despite fluctuations in input voltage or changes in the current drawn by the load. Built-in protection circuits, including thermal shutdown and current limiting, safeguard both the regulator and the downstream components from damage under fault conditions such as overtemperature or a short circuit. Furthermore, its miniature 0.9mm x 1.3mm DFN package is crucial for space-constrained PCB designs in today's compact consumer and IoT devices.

Typical applications are vast and varied, spanning across:

RF Modules and Wireless Communication: Providing clean power to power amplifiers (PAs), voltage-controlled oscillators (VCOs), and transceivers to minimize phase noise and ensure signal integrity.

Portable and Battery-Powered Devices: Extending usable battery life by operating efficiently at low headroom voltages while powering application processors and core logic.

Medical and Precision Instrumentation: Powering high-accuracy analog-to-digital converters (ADCs), digital-to-analog converters (DACs), and sensors where noise can directly impact measurement accuracy.

Consumer Audio: Serving as a local power source for amplifiers and codecs to achieve a high signal-to-noise ratio (SNR) and superior sound quality.
